# Pulsegrid Environments

Pulsegrid compresses telemetry payloads before they leave the collector tier. Plugin authors should note that staging and production use different codecs: staging runs the newer dictionary-trained compressor for validation, while production remains on the stable stream codec until the Q3 rollover. Payloads above the size threshold are chunked automatically. Each environment enforces its own compression settings, and plugins must not override them. The per-environment values are listed below.

config for bahop-baduf:
[kasion]
team = lamath
access_code = ac_d807e5
host = kasion.paliqcloud.corp
port = 4000
owner = julix.tamvan
peer = frair.qorvelsoft.local

Break-glass access for the Thornquist shared component library should be used only when the normal release pipeline is unavailable and a critical version must be published. Remember that Thornquist follows strict semantic versioning: emergency publishes must still increment the patch number and be reconciled in the changelog within one business day. Break-glass publishing requires the emergency maintainer account. Authenticate to that account using the recovery passphrase recorded immediately below this paragraph.

vault phrase of bagef-yahip = casael-ralius

# Reseller Programme — Board Brief (Managers Only)

Quick update for the board: the Quillhaven reseller programme is ahead of schedule — fourteen partners signed, with Ostmere Trading the standout. Margins are a touch thinner than modelled, but volume is covering it. We'll expand into the Varden region next quarter. The strategic rationale is summarised in the note below.

internal memo for kajep-tawip: The renewal with Holaelix Group closes at $10 million a year, 5 percent below the last contract. Project Wenael slips by two quarters because of the tooling delay.

**Action item (Harrowbeck gateway incident):** Quick recap — the telemetry gateway buffered messages from ~900 combines during the Millgrove cell outage, then dumped everything at once and flattened the ingest tier. Fix is straightforward: jittered replay with a hard cap on burst size. Sanne owns it, target is Friday. We already agreed on the replay knobs in the retro, listed here for the record.

constants for fahof-bawig:
THRESHOLDS = {
    "lamwyn": 37,
    "wenvan": 215,
    "kelox": 489,
    "kaseth": 336,
    "aldax": 381,
    "holius": 826,
    "ulamir": 358,
}